3.3数据采样插补.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
3.3数据采样插补.docx

3.3数据采样插补 二、直线函数法 (一)直线插补(如P127图3.3.2) 沿x、y方向进给量Δ x、 Δ y分别为: 直线起点O(0,0),终点P(xe,ye),OP与x轴夹角α,插补进给补偿为l。 (二)圆弧插补(如P127图3.3.3) 在圆弧插补中,插补误差主要表现在半径的绝对误差上,该误差取决于进给速度的大小,进给速度越高,则一个插补周期进给的弦长越长,误差也就越大,为了使径向绝对误差不致过大,对进给速度要有一个限制,V≤ er ——最大径向误差;r ——圆弧半径。 三、扩展DDA数据采样插补 扩展DDA算法是将DDA切线逼近圆弧的方法改变为割线逼近。 (一)直线插补原理 假设要加工直线OP(如P129图3.3.5所示),起点为O(0,0),终点P(xe,ye),根据进给速度的要求,在时间T内走完该直线段,刀具在任一时刻t的位置,可由各坐标轴向速度分量得到: 将时间T用采样周期Δt分割为n个子区间(n取大于等于T/ Δt最接近的整数),由此可得直线的DDA插补公式: 由上式可导出直线DDA插补的迭代公式: 在直线插补中,每次迭代形成一个子线段,其斜率等于给定直线的斜率,即: 轮廓步长在坐标轴上的分量 和 的大小取决于编程速度值,表达式为: 式中,V ——编程的进给速度,mm/min; FRN——进给速率数,进给速度的一种表示方法: Δt ——采样周期(ms); λt——经时间换算的采样周期。 对于同一直线来说,由于FRN和λt均为已知常数,因此式中的FRN · λt可用常数λd表示,称为步长系数。 (二)圆弧插补原理 方法一(如P130图3.3.6): 1、在弧AQ上取 点做切线 ,沿曲线方向进给步长l,使 2、取 中点B ,以OB为半径过B点做切线 3、过Ai作Ai ∥BC”i+1 ,并在Ai H上取Ai +1(xi+1,yi+1)使 4、在采样周期λt内计算轮廓进给步长l的坐标分量Δ xi+1、 Δ yi+1 ,点Ai +1坐标值为所求。 在Rt ΔOP Ai中 设进给速度为V,则Ai Ai +1 ≈l=V· λt可B作 x轴曲线的平行线BS交y轴于S点,交AiP线段 于S’点,过Ai +1点作平行线平行于x轴,交 AiP于N’。 式中: N’ Ai +1 = Δ xi+1 , Ai Ai +1 =l =V· λt 在Rt ΔAi S’B中 在Rt ΔOAi B中: 将以上各式代入式(3-65)中,得 因为l《R,将 略去不计,则可得 若令 则 在Rt ΔOSB ∽Rt ΔAi N’Ai +1中,还可得出: (3-67) 代入式(3-67),可求得: 因为l《R,故略去 不计,则 令 则 Ai +1点的坐标值,可用下式求得: 方法二(如P132图3.3.7) 圆弧插补动点坐标 用角度参量解析式给出,顺圆插补的恒定速度为V,插补周期为 ,则每次插补的角步距为: 故插补动点坐标为: 扩展DDA插补运算特点: 扩展DDA插补需要进行加减法和二次乘法运算,没有超载函数的计算,具有一定的简单性和高速性。 四、其它插补方法简介 研究插补算法遵循原则:一是算法简单、速度快;二是插补误差小、精度高。 (一)双DDA插补算法(如P134图3.3.8) 原理:双DDA插补采用二套数据,第一套数据由第一组公式计算出,即得到插补点B、F、…;第二套数据由第二组公式计算出来,得到插补点C、G、…,将二套数据相对应的两点(如B和C,F和G)联结,求出终点坐标(如P1和P2点坐标),P1和P2点即为双DDA圆弧插补的步长分割点。 (二)角度逼近圆弧插补算法(如P135图3.3.9) 弧POPE是圆心在坐标原点的逆圆弧,P0(X0,Y0)是圆弧终点,R是圆弧半径,V是刀具沿圆弧的移动速度,插补原理为: (三)直接函数计算法(DFB) 该方法是对以参量形式出现的空间曲线方程式进行计算,几何尺寸和轨迹速度的产生可以结合起来,有三种方法。 1、与时间 成比例的参数 作参量 已知: 则 各进给坐标运动方程式由空间曲线的坐标方程式产生。 2、空间曲线以行程 作参量 已知: 则 恒定轨迹速度由参量与时间的比例得出。 3、参量在各插补段内增长相等 此时每个插补循环在相等的时间间隔 内调用一次,插补总时间(T)和插补段数(n)由下式求出: 坐标计算用下式: 直接函数法可用于一级或二级插补,能实现固定时间或可变时间的输出。 圆弧插补可用舍项幂级数进行三角函数近似的DFB法。 (四)递归函数计算法(RFB) RFB法的优点:在于递归公式比较简单,这种方法可用于一级或二级插补,能实现固定时间或可变时间的输出。 RFB法的优点:是累计误差,因此要求计算要非常精确。 1、圆

文档评论(0)

tangzhaoxu123 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档